Output 1bb6810d61fc6ec34fe51fd3c3ec25d289dfd96e5d08574ecebcd8a1b9b074d0:1

value
233984
script pubkey
OP_0 OP_PUSHBYTES_20 e87caf7ce56f6851dc03428c327572486f4d93a5
address
bc1qap727l89da59rhqrg2xryatjfph5mya9a67fes
transaction
1bb6810d61fc6ec34fe51fd3c3ec25d289dfd96e5d08574ecebcd8a1b9b074d0
confirmations
344114
spent
true